Los Alamos National Laboratory's (LANL) Utilities and Infrastructure Facility Operations Division (UI-FOD) is seeking an ICS Engineer 2 with strong expertise in PLC and RTU programming to support, modernize, and secure mission-critical utility control systems. This role is ideal for an engineer who enjoys hands-on control system development, troubleshooting, and lifecycle support in complex operational environments.

You'll work at the intersection of engineering, operations, and cybersecurity, ensuring safe, reliable, and resilient control of essential infrastructure.

As an ICS Engineer with a PLC/RTU focus, you will design, implement, and support industrial control systems that operate critical utilities and facilities.

PLC & RTU Engineering

  • Develop, program, test, and maintain PLC and RTU logic for utility and facility control systems
  • Support commissioning, upgrades, and modifications of control systems in live operational environments
  • Troubleshoot control logic, I/O, communications, and field device integration issues

Control System Design & Integration

  • Create control system design packages, including architecture diagrams, control narratives, and configuration documentation
  • Integrate PLCs and RTUs with HMIs, SCADA systems, historians, and OT networks
  • Apply industry best practices for control system reliability, maintainability, and cybersecurity

Operations & Lifecycle Support

  • Provide operational support for existing ICS assets, including diagnostics, root cause analysis, and system optimization
  • Support preventative and predictive maintenance strategies for control systems
  • Participate in planning, procurement, installation oversight, and quality assurance for control system hardware and software

Collaboration & Compliance

  • Work closely with operators, engineers, IT, and cybersecurity teams to support secure IT/OT integration
  • Ensure control systems align with applicable standards and regulatory requirements, including NERC CIP where applicable

We're looking for an engineer who combines strong control systems fundamentals with practical, hands-on experience.

PLC & RTU Skills

  • Hands-on experience programming PLCs and/or RTUs used in utility or industrial environments
  • Familiarity with industrial protocols such as Modbus, DNP3, Ethernet/IP, and related field communications
  • Experience with control system testing, commissioning, and troubleshooting

ICS & OT Foundations

  • Understanding of industrial control system architectures (e.g., Purdue Model)
  • Experience integrating PLC/RTU systems with SCADA, HMI, and OT networks
  • Working knowledge of OT networking concepts and hardware

New-Employment Drug Test: The Laboratory requires successful applicants to complete a new-employment drug test and maintains a substance abuse policy that includes random drug testing. Although New Mexico and other states have legalized the use of marijuana, use and possession of marijuana remain illegal under federal law. A positive drug test for marijuana will result in termination of employment, even if the use was pre-offer.
